Parents,

Please take a few moments to complete a health form for each of your cub scouts. You can find the health form under the "files" link on the left side of our homepage. All scouts must have parts A and C completed by a parent. Only Webelo Scouts need a physical completed by a doctor for summer camps. Please bring the completed health form to a meeting with you and pass it along to me. If you have any questions please give me a call or see me at a meeting.

Welcome to all the new scouts and parents. You should have recieved a email invitation to www.scouttrack.com by now. If you have not recieved any type of email from me, please contact me so I can input your information into scouttrack. Just a few notes on what has changed for this year. All Tigers must have a registered adult. Each registered adult must complete "Youth Protection" training. It is available online at www.scouting.org. You will need to create a new account in order to view this online based video/test. Please print the certificates and pass them along to me. BSA will not accept any adult application with out a certificate. If you have any questions, please feel free to call me or send me an email.
